To check the latest list of compatible devices, please visit: We recommend using the latest version of iOS. Depending on the hearing aids and the mobile device you are using, you may or may not have access to all features the app offers. The Oticon ON App is compatible with all Oticon Bluetooth hearing aids. Connect to a wide variety of Internet-connected solutions through the Internet of Things.Set personal listening goals and follow your daily hearing aid use through HearingFitness™.The streaming equalizer is available for all Oticon Bluetooth hearing aids except Oticon Opn and Oticon Siya. Fine-tune the sound when watching a movie or streaming audio using the streaming equalizer, for a personalized listening experience.Handle wireless accessories paired with your hearing aids control multiple TV Adapters, or devices such as Oticon EduMic or ConnectClip which can be used both for streaming and as remote microphones.Access specific programs designed to help you move your attention away from your tinnitus - if enabled by your hearing care professional during the fitting session.Use your device as a remote microphone and get better access to the voice of another speaker in noisy environments.The Oticon ON App provides discreet remote control of your hearing aids, letting you adjust the volume of your hearing aids independently, switch between listening programs, keep an eye on your battery level or even help you find your hearing aids if you lose them. Control your hearing aids discreetly with the touch of a finger.
